Research Interests

Waqar's research interests include:

  • Land use/cover mapping using remote sensing/GIs
  • Radar remote sensing for environmental monitoring
  • Remote sensing applications in tropical environment management
  • Remote sensing applications in barrier reef mapping and monitoring
  • Integration of remote sensing/ Geographic Information
  • Habitat mapping using spatial technologies
